Colfax City is an older St Petersburg pocket where the housing stock runs back to 1910 and the median home was built in 1954. With a median around $307,000 and a median footprint near 1,427 square feet, price here is driven less by any single premium feature and more by condition. In a market this old, the spread between an updated home and one that needs work is wide, and $290 per square foot is a midpoint, not a rule. Read each listing on its own merits.
The posture right now is slow and deliberate. A market heat score of 21 and a median 75 days on market tell you this is not a bidding-war environment. Sellers should price to the condition of the home and expect the process to take time. Buyers have room to inspect, negotiate, and walk away. Year-over-year values are up 5.9%, so the trend has been steady rather than frantic — an environment that rewards patience on both sides.

Colfax City is a long-established Pinellas neighborhood inside St Petersburg, with roughly 2,274 homes spanning more than a century of construction. Just under 70% are homestead, which points to an owner-occupied core rather than a churn of short-term holdings.

Old bones, condition-driven pricing
With a median build year of 1954 and homes dating as far back as 1910, this is a neighborhood where the inspection matters more than the listing photos. Roof age, electrical, plumbing, and foundation on a home this vintage will move your true cost far more than a granite countertop. The median near 1,427 square feet reflects modest, functional floor plans typical of the era; newer construction exists on the far end of the range through 2024, but it is the exception, not the norm.
Because condition varies so much, the $290 median price per square foot should be treated as a reference point rather than a benchmark you apply to every address. A renovated home and a project a few doors down can sit far apart. With a homestead share near 70%, turnover is limited, which is part of why days on market run longer — inventory doesn't flood, and buyers pick carefully.
